I'm going heavy on Manny in this one.

He fights smarter than he did in his prime, and while he's older now, the primary weakness he has today is that he's open to physical bull rushing fighters. Thurman is not that fighter, he hasn't walked anyone down since he was fighting C-level fighters.

Thurman is slick and boxes well, but Manny boxes better and I think old man Manny is likely to beat any Thurman we've ever seen fight. If Porter were in against Manny I'd be more likely to favor Porter. Thurman just doesn't fight that way.

It looks like Manny has been training hard for this one too, unlike the Horn fight (where he clearly won by all observer accounts, outlanding Horn 2-1), and otherwise he's basically outboxed everyone in a fairly low risk way since he lost to Floyd.

Do you guys just feel Thurman can outbox him?

Yeah - agree with the proposal to change thread title in his honor. "Sweet Pea" was prime Floyd Mayweather before prime Floyd Mayweather - arguably even a bit better. Because he had that "boring" Mayweather style, he's somewhat overlooked by some when talking about the all-time greats but people forget this was a guy who was ranked pound-for-pound #1 for like half a decade before the emergence of Oscar De La Hoya and Roy Jones Jr. Arguably should've been named Fighter of the Decade in the 90's over Roy Jones. If there had been better judging he should've had a perfect undefeated record going into his fight with Felix Trinidad (when he was 34 years old). RIP...
